John Morris still cherishes his time with Herzog and the Cardinals

A first-round draft pick by the Kansas City Royals, John Morris, who became a backup outfielder for the Cardinals, was uncanny at how he delightfully impersonated the mannerisms and batting stances of teammates Willie McGee, Tom Herr and Jack Clark and even branched out to Los Angeles Dodgers World Series hero Kirk Gibson. He was so good, in fact, that NBC devoted much of a pregame show to him on a Saturday afternoon in 1989.
